Join our ladies-only gym community for women aged 30+. We are looking for an energetic, friendly, and motivating team member who is passionate about helping women feel stronger, healthier, and more confident.
About Us: We are more than just a gym; we are a supportive community designed specifically for women over 30. Our focus is on fitness, confidence, wellbeing, and creating a welcoming environment where every member feels comfortable and empowered.
The Role May Include:
- Coaching and supporting members
- Leading sessions
- Providing motivation and accountability
- Creating a positive, uplifting atmosphere
- Helping women achieve realistic fitness goals
We are Looking For Someone Who:
- Has a positive and encouraging attitude
- Loves working with women
- Is reliable and approachable
- Has fitness/coaching experience (preferred but not essential depending on role)
- Understands the needs of women 30+
Kempston MK42 8AH
Flexible hours available
A supportive and empowering workplace
If you would love to be part of a gym that genuinely changes women's lives, we would love to hear from you!
